About this business

In business since 1967, Paul W. Miller Roofing in Washington PA. is a company that has been owned by the same family for two generations. This means that you are getting a quality product from a company that takes pride in its reputation within the community.

It’s important to properly maintain your gutters and downspouts. Make sure the gutters remain clear and in good condition. Gutters and downspouts that properly route water away can help prevent any damage to your roof foundation.

While trees provide shade and wind protection for houses, branches should not be allowed to overhang or graze a roof. They can scratch and damage shingles or break and damage a large part of the roof.

Metal roofs are usually more expensive, but they come with several other advantages. They can withstand severe weather conditions like snow, strong winds, hail, and heavy rain, and they also act as fire protection, which is especially important in high-fire areas.

Metal roofing may make a tinkling sound when it rains, but it has lots of non-musical attributes, too. Metal is a very long lasting roofing material. With people staying in their homes longer, installing a roof with a 20 to 30 year effective life can be pretty appealing.
